Output 102a94968f55dd1a3119664abcd751757ecc2e5f1bb102c53c7bf61e7dbd74a0:0

value
9950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9289cd0f83e0047f7e6f62a7f70737278f8190bc OP_EQUALVERIFY OP_CHECKSIG
address
1EMpjbDAx5gRngufc6ozpf4vJayR8Z3AHs
transaction
102a94968f55dd1a3119664abcd751757ecc2e5f1bb102c53c7bf61e7dbd74a0
confirmations
748300
spent
true